ZIP 40442 and ZIP 40447 are ZIP Code areas in Kentucky.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.
ZIP 40447 has the higher population (7,559 vs 777 in ZIP 40442). ZIP 40442 has the higher median home value ($107,400 vs $102,000 in ZIP 40447). Since 2019, ZIP 40447's population has grown faster (-6.9% vs -18.3%).
